Wacosa Salary

As of July 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Wacosa in the United States is $37.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$77,189. Salaries at Wacosa typically range from $33 to $42 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Saint Cloud?

Understanding the cost of living near Saint Cloud is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Wacosa.
Saint Cloud's Cost of Living Index is approximately 90.5 (9.5% less expensive than US average; 6.8% less than MN average). Central MN city (St. Cloud State), affordable housing. Metro B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Wacosa,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$850 - $1,300+ A significant portion of Wacosa sal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$130 - $220 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(Metro Bus mon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$390 - $570 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$670+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,100 - $3,390+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
